Problem

Existing echo cancellers face challenges in achieving effective echo suppression due to phenomena like double-talk and path mutation, which affect the convergence performance of self-adaptive filters, particularly in noisy environments and during double-end communication.

Innovation Solution

An echo canceller comprising a self-adaptive filter, a voice signal detection portion, and a path change detection portion, where a random sequence is used to initialize the filter, and voice detection thresholds are dynamically adjusted based on communication status and path changes to control the filter's operation, ensuring effective echo cancellation even during double-end communication and path mutations.

AI summary

An echo canceller and an echo cancellation method are provided. The echo canceller includes: a self-adaptive filter, a voice signal detection portion and a path change detection portion; a far-end voice signal is propagated in an echo path through a speaker and is picked up by a microphone to form an echo signal. The self-adaptive filter is configured to receive the far-end voice signal as a training signal to simulate the echo path, and cancel the echo signal in a near-end signal; the voice signal detection portion is configured to: detect a communication status, control the self-adaptive filter according to the communication status, and control startup of the path change detection portion according to the communication status; and the path change detection portion is configured to: detect whether a change occurs on the echo path, and control the self-adaptive filter according to whether the change occurs on the echo path. By adopting the above-mentioned technical solution, at an initialization stage, very good convergence effect and double-end communication effect can be achieved.
